Package com.storedobject.ui
Interface ObjectProvider<T extends StoredObject>
- Type Parameters:
T- Class type of the object to be provided.
- All Known Subinterfaces:
AbstractObjectInput<T>,DelegatedIdInput<T>,DelegatedObjectInput<T>,IdInput<T>,ItemInput<T>,ObjectInput<T>
- All Known Implementing Classes:
AbstractInvoiceEditor,AbstractObjectField,AbstractTextContentEditor,AccountField,ApplicationModuleEditor,AssemblyItemField,AssignStoresAndLocations,BaseCustomerInvoiceEditor,BaseSupplierInvoiceEditor,BinField,BlockComboField,BrowserDeviceLayoutEditor,ConsignmentEditor,ControlScheduleEditor,CustomerInvoiceEditor,EntityEditor,EntityRoleEditor,FileField,FlowDiagramEditor,GRNEditor,GroupPermissionEditor,ItemComboField,ItemField,ItemGetField,ItemTypeEditor,ItemTypeGetField,JavaClassEditor,JournalVoucherEditor,LocationField,ManageExternalUsers,ManageMailSenders,ManageMailSenders.ManageGMailSenders,MediaFileEditor,MemoSystem.MemoEditor,MemoTypeEditor,MessageEditor,MQTTEditor,ObjectCodeField,ObjectComboField,ObjectEditor,ObjectField,ObjectFormField,ObjectGetField,ObjectListField,ObjectSearcherField,ObjectSearchField,PackingUnitEditor,PermissionEditor,PersonRoleEditor,POEditor,POItemEditor,ProcessingLanguageEditor,ReportDefinitionEditor,ReportEditor,SerialConfiguratorEditor,SerialPatternEditor,SetPasswordPolicy,SMSMessageEditor,SupplierInvoiceEditor,SystemUserEditor,TableDefinitionEditor,TemplateEditor,TextContentEditor,UserField,UserPermissionEditor
- Functional Interface:
- This is a functional interface and can therefore be used as the assignment target for a lambda expression or method reference.
Provider of sme sort of object.
- Author:
- Syam
-
Method Summary
Modifier and TypeMethodDescriptionGet the object provided.Get the class of the object provided.default IdGet the Id of the object provided.
-
Method Details
-
getObjectId
-
getObject
-
getObjectClass
-